Just curious as to what caliber NM ammo you have. It was made in .45 ACP, 7.62 NATO and .30 Cal. Even though the NM 7.62 was being made in 1968, I believe they were still loading NM .30 Cal. as some branches were still using the NM M1 Rifle in competition. 0 -
The five boxes I have are in .30-06. I think the .30-06 may be harder to find nowadays. I do have 7.62 NATO Match of much later date in brown cartons and I don't think it has anywhere near the value as the .30-06. Beach 0 -
